Children's Healthcare of Atlanta Foundation Appoints New Trustees to Help Raise $54 Million in 2012
|
The Children's Healthcare of Atlanta Foundation is pleased to announce the addition of five new members to its Board of Trustees. Under the leadership of Chairman Thomas M. Holder, the Children's Foundation Board is charged with raising critical funds to help meet the growing needs of one of country's leading, not-for-profit pediatric healthcare systems.
Whether treating a toddler in an emergency or supporting a teen through chemotherapy treatments, Children's is dedicated to the care of each patient. Nearly 150 doctors at Children's, more than any other Georgia hospital, are included among the nation's best as listed by Best Doctors in America�.

North Fulton Hospital earns re-certification as Primary Stroke Center
|
North Fulton Hospital was once again recertified as a Primary Stroke Center by the Joint Commission on the Accreditation of Healthcare Organizations after undergoing an on-site evaluation and demonstrating compliance with nationally developed standards for stroke care. The hospital has consistently earned recertification since initially receiving The Joint Commission's Gold Seal of Approval™ as a Primary Stroke Center in 2005. "We're proud to achieve this distinction, once again, and proud of the many staff and physicians who deliver the highest quality of care to our stoke patients," said Debbie Keel, CEO of North Fulton Hospital..
